How much do junior ai machine learning python j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 15, 2026, the average yearly pay for junior ai machine learning python in Butler, PA is $85,232.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$65,800.00 and $86,100.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Junior AI Machine Learning Python Engineer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Junior AI Machine Learning Python Engineer, you need a solid understanding of Python programming, statistics, and foundational machine learning concepts, often supported by a deg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with tools and frameworks like TensorFlow, Scikit-learn, Jupyter Notebooks, and version control systems such as Git is typically required. Strong problem-solving abilities, attention to detail, and effective teamwork skills help individuals excel in collaborative and fast-evolving technical environments. These competencies are crucial for developing robust AI solutions, learning from senior colleagues, and adapting to the rapidly changing landscape of machine learning.

What does a Junior AI Machine Learning Python engineer do?

A Junior AI Machine Learning Python engineer assists in developing, testing, and maintaining machine learning models using Python. They typically work with data preparation, preprocessing, and applying basic algorithms to solve real-world problems. Under the guidance of senior engineers, they help implement solutions, evaluate model performance, and may contribute to the deployment of models into production environments. Their role often includes learning best practices in coding, software development, and collaborating with data scientists and engineers.

What are some typical projects or tasks a Junior AI/Machine Learning Python developer might work on in their first year?

As a Junior AI/Machine Learning Python developer, you can expect to work on tasks such as cleaning and preparing datasets, developing and testing simple machine learning models, and assisting in the implementation of algorithms under the supervision of senior team members. You may also help automate data pipelines, write scripts for data extraction, and contribute to model evaluation and reporting. Collaboration with data scientists, software engineers, and product managers is common, providing valuable learning opportunities and exposure to the full machine learning workflow.

What is the difference between Junior Ai Machine Learning Python vs Data Analyst?

AspectJunior Ai Machine Learning PythonData Analyst
Required SkillsPython, Machine Learning, AI concepts, data preprocessingExcel, SQL, data visualization, basic statistical analysis
CertificationsPython certifications, AI/ML coursesData analysis or visualization certifications
Work EnvironmentTech companies, AI startups, research labsBusiness, finance, marketing departments
Industry UsageDeveloping AI models, machine learning pipelinesInterpreting data, generating reports, supporting decision-making

Junior Ai Machine Learning Python roles focus on developing AI models using Python and machine learning techniques, often in tech-driven environments. Data Analysts primarily interpret data, create visualizations, and support business decisions. While both roles require analytical skills, AI/ML roles demand programming and AI-specific knowledge, whereas Data Analysts focus on data interpretation and reporting.

Job description

Agr International is seeking an experienced Senior Software Engineer to join our multidisciplinary product development team. In this role, you will help design and develop advanced software that powers industry-leading quality assurance, machine vision, robotics, and automation systems used by the world's largest packaging manufacturers.
This is an opportunity to work on real-world applications of artificial intelligence, computer vision, robotics, edge computing, cloud connectivity, and advanced analytics-developing products that inspect millions of consumer products every day with exceptional precision and reliability.
You will collaborate closely with software, electrical, mechanical, optical, and data science engineers to bring innovative technologies from concept to commercialization.
What You'll Do
  • Architect and develop software for next-generation inspection and automation systems
  • Develop machine vision, AI, and data analytics solutions for industrial environments
  • Design scalable desktop, edge, and cloud-connected applications
  • Build software that interfaces with robotics, sensors, motion control systems, and industrial networks
  • Contribute to product architecture, technical roadmaps, and technology strategy
  • Lead software design reviews and code reviews with other engineers
  • Evaluate and implement emerging technologies to improve product performance and customer value
  • Collaborate across engineering disciplines throughout the product development lifecycle

Required Qualifications
  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, Computer Engineering, or related field
  • 6+ years of professional software development experience
  • Experience with AI, machine learning, computer vision, or advanced analytics solutions
  • Strong proficiency in C#/.NET and object-oriented software design
  • Experience developing modern desktop, cloud-connected, embedded, or distributed applications
  • Experience developing software on both Windows and Linux platforms
  • Solid understanding of networking, communications protocols, and system integration
  • Experience with software architecture, design patterns, and scalable application development

Preferred Qualifications
  • Experience with modern programming stacks and ecosystems including .NET, C++, WPF, .NET MAUI, RESTful APIs, and Matlab
  • Experience with cloud platforms such as Azure or AWS
  • Experience with machine learning frameworks such as ML.NET, TensorFlow, PyTorch, or machine vision frameworks such as OpenCV
  • Experience with source control workflows such as mercurial or Git (DevOps)
  • Experience with OPC UA, industrial communications, and automation systems
  • Signal processing, image processing, or algorithm development experience
  • Robotics, motion control, or autonomous systems experience
  • Experience working with large data sets and predictive analytics
  • Strong understanding of statistics and experimental design
